Surveys the live ServUO tree against everything the bridge already surfaces and records the full gap list (17 items), then specs the four features scoped for 3.0. 3.0 has three scope areas: - A: the visibility framework. Admin-configurable, per-feature and per-field audience control over all ten shard-derived surfaces (the four new ones plus the six that already ship), on an anonymous -> logged_in -> player -> staff -> admin ladder. Every default reproduces today's behavior, so the retrofit is a no-op until an admin changes something. Two rules an admin cannot override: acct and webId are admin-only always, and an unmapped event kind is never broadcast below admin. This also fixes a verified leak - guild leader acct/webId are readable today on the anonymous /public/shard/guilds. - B: three new wire streams - world.ruleset, points.board, and vendor.listing/vendor.listing.remove. - C: the spawn atlas, built from static ServUO data files with no wire involvement. Visibility lives entirely on the website; the sidecar stays a dumb forwarder that defines no access parameters and advertises no capabilities. PROTOCOL_VERSION goes 2 -> 3 once, at the end: every part PRs into an edge branch per repo, and the coordinated edge -> main merge is the cutover. A schema migration moves uo_link_config.protocol so operators don't have to. Co-Authored-By: Claude <noreply@anthropic.com>
Runic Gateway — Documentation
Central documentation for the Runic Gateway platform. The docs here were extracted from the two code repositories (with full commit history preserved) so they live in one place, independent of either codebase.
Layout
website/ docs from the shard website (Node/Express + MariaDB + React/Vite)
link/ docs from the ServUO bridge (C# plugin + Rust sidecar + Node WS)
android/ docs from the native Android client (Kotlin + Jetpack Compose)
ci/ cross-cutting CI/quality notes
